Bone mineral density evaluation among patients with neuromuscular scoliosis secondary to cerebral palsy Work developed at Hospital Santa Casa de Miseric6rdia de Vit6ria, ES, Brazil.

OBJECTIVE:

To evaluate bone mineral density among patients with neuromuscular scoliosis secondary to quadriplegic cerebral palsy.

METHODS:

This was a descriptive prospective study in which both bone densitometric and anthropometric data were evaluated. The inclusion criteria used were that the patients should present quadriplegic cerebral palsy, be confined to a wheelchair, be between 10 and 20 years of age and present neuromuscular scoliosis.

RESULTS:

We evaluated 31 patients (20 females) with a mean age of 14.2 years. Their mean biceps circumference, calf circumference and body mass index were 19.4 cm, 18.6 cm and 16.9 kg/m22. The mean standard deviation from bone densitometry was -3.2 (z-score), which characterizes osteoporosis.

CONCLUSION:

There is high incidence of osteoporosis in patients with neuromuscular scoliosis secondary to quadriplegic cerebral palsy.
